Introducción
En entornos basados en Linux o ReactOS, integrar soluciones de almacenamiento en la nube vía línea de comandos (CLI) resulta esencial para automatizar flujos de trabajo, realizar backups y facilitar la sincronización de datos. A continuación presentamos un análisis profesional y extenso de las mejores opciones de almacenamiento en la nube con interfaz CLI, incluyendo pCloud, MEGA, Proton Drive, Filen, Tresorit, Icedrive y otras alternativas de interés.
1. Top recomendados para Linux / ReactOS
- rclone (soporta múltiples proveedores: Google Drive, Dropbox, OneDrive…)
- pCloud (CLI oficial “pcloudcc” y cliente FUSE)
- MEGA (cliente oficial “megacmd”)
- Proton Drive (CLI comunitaria o vía WebDAV y rclone)
- Filen (CLI personalizada “filen-cli” y rclone)
- Tresorit (no oficial “tresorit-cli”, usa WebDAV/rclone)
- Icedrive (CLI oficial “icedrive-cli” y rclone)
- Dropbox (CLI oficial “dropbox-cli” y rclone)
- Google Drive (vía rclone)
2. Tabla comparativa
| Servicio | Enlace | CLI oficial | Cifrado extremo a extremo | Integración rclone | Precio base |
|---|---|---|---|---|---|
| pCloud | pcloud.com | Sí (“pcloudcc”) | Opcional (client-side) | Sí | 4,99 €/mes (500 GB) |
| MEGA | mega.nz | Sí (“megacmd”) | Sí | Sí | 4,99 €/mes (400 GB) |
| Proton Drive | proton.me/drive | No oficial (WebDAV/rclone) | Sí | Sí | 3,99 €/mes (500 GB) |
| Filen | filen.io | Sí (“filen-cli”) | Sí | Sí | 5,00 €/mes (1 TB) |
| Tresorit | tresorit.com | No oficial (rclone/WebDAV) | Sí | Sí (experimental) | 9,99 €/mes (1 TB) |
| Icedrive | icedrive.net | Sí (“icedrive-cli”) | Sí | Sí | 4,99 €/mes (150 GB) |
| Dropbox | dropbox.com | Sí (“dropbox-cli”) | No | Sí | 9,99 €/mes (2 TB) |
| Google Drive | drive.google.com | No oficial (rclone) | No | Sí | 1,99 €/mes (100 GB) |
3. ¿Cuál elegir?
- Para máxima compatibilidad con múltiples servicios: rclone.
- Para cifrado E2E fácil de configurar: MEGA, Filen, Tresorit o Icedrive.
- Para proyectos con presupuesto ajustado: Proton Drive o pCloud.
- Para uso empresarial y cumplimiento normativo: Tresorit.
4. Uso de cada servicio con CLI
4.1 rclone (genérico)
Instalación:
curl https://rclone.org/install.sh bash
Configuración de un remoto (ejemplo Google Drive):
rclone config # new remote > name: gdrive # type: drive # seguir pasos de OAuth
Sincronizar local→remoto:
rclone sync /ruta/local gdrive:backup
4.2 pCloud CLI
Instalación en Debian/Ubuntu:
wget -O pcloudcc.deb https://downloads.pcloud.com/bash/pcloudcc.deb sudo dpkg -i pcloudcc.deb sudo apt-get install -f
Inicio de sesión:
pcloudcc -u correo@ejemplo.com -p TU_CONTRASEÑA
Subir un archivo:
pcloudcc --upload /ruta/archivo /
4.3 MEGA CMD
Instalación en Linux (AppImage):
wget https://mega.nz/linux/MEGAcmd.AppImage chmod x MEGAcmd.AppImage ./MEGAcmd.AppImage –install
Login:
mega-login correo@ejemplo.com TU_CONTRASEÑA
Subir carpeta:
mega-put -r /ruta/carpeta /remote/path
4.4 Proton Drive via rclone
Proton Drive no ofrece CLI oficial, pero puede montarse con WebDAV o rclone:
rclone config # name: proton # type: webdav # url: https://webdav.proton.me/drive # vendor: other # user/pass: tus credenciales Proton
Sincronizar:
rclone sync /ruta/proyecto proton:/Proyectos
4.5 Filen CLI
Instalación con NPM:
npm install -g filen-cli filen-cli login
Subir archivo:
filen-cli upload /ruta/archivo /remote/folder
4.6 Tresorit con rclone
Ruta WebDAV (experimental):
rclone config # name: tresorit # type: webdav # url: https://webdav.tresorit.com # user/pass: tus credenciales
4.7 Icedrive CLI
Instalación (Linux):
wget https://github.com/Icedr iveTeam/icedrive-cli/releases/download/v1.5.0/icedrive-linux-x64.zip unzip icedrive-linux-x64.zip sudo mv icedrive /usr/local/bin/
Login y subida:
icedrive login icedrive upload /ruta/archivo /Remote/Path
4.8 Dropbox CLI
Instalación en Debian/Ubuntu:
sudo apt-get install python3-gpg dropbox dropbox start -i
Uso básico:
dropbox status dropbox filestatus /ruta/archivo
5. Problemas típicos y soluciones
- Errores de autenticación OAuth: Asegurarse de ejecutar rclone config en un entorno con navegador o usar “–no-browser” y copiar el URL en otro equipo.
- Fallas en montaje FUSE: Instalar fuse y verificar permisos del usuario (
/etc/fuse.conf). - Velocidad lenta: Ajustar parámetros como
--transfers,--checkersy usar--drive-chunk-sizeen Google Drive. - Inestabilidad de WebDAV: Preferir clientes oficiales o rclone antes que WebDAV genérico si falla la conexión.
- Espacio insuficiente: Revisar cuota con
rclone about remote:o comandos propios del CLI.
Conclusión
La elección del servicio dependerá de tus necesidades de cifrado, presupuesto, facilidad de integración y uso. Para una solución flexible y multiplataforma, rclone es casi insustituible para cifrado y simplicidad de CLI, MEGA, pCloud o Icedrive destacan. Prueba varios y define tu flujo óptimo de trabajo en tu sistema Linux o ReactOS.
Sé el primero en dejar un comentario